What is eDPI? (Effective Dots Per Inch Explained)

In competitive first-person shooter (FPS) games, eDPI stands for Effective Dots Per Inch. It is the universal metric used by competitive gamers, esports analysts, and aim coaches to measure a player's true total mouse sensitivity.

Comparing in-game sensitivity alone is misleading because two players with the exact same in-game sensitivity value will experience drastically different cursor speeds if their hardware mouse DPI settings differ. By multiplying your hardware Mouse DPI by your software In-Game Sensitivity, an eDPI calculator produces a single standardized number that reflects your actual cursor or crosshair movement speed on screen.

The Universal eDPI Formula
eDPI = Mouse Hardware DPI × In-Game Sensitivity

Example: 800 DPI × 0.3 Valorant Sensitivity = 240 eDPI

eDPI vs DPI vs In-Game Sensitivity: What is the Difference?

Understanding the distinction between hardware resolution, software multipliers, and effective sensitivity is essential for optimizing your gaming setup.

1. Hardware DPI

Dots Per Inch (DPI)

DPI measures the physical sensitivity of your mouse optical sensor. Standard gaming DPI steps are 400, 800, 1600, and 3200. Higher DPI means the sensor detects more counts per inch of physical movement.

2. Software Multiplier

In-Game Sensitivity

In-game sensitivity is a decimal multiplier configured inside a game's options menu (e.g., 0.35 in Valorant or 2.0 in CS2). It scales how many degrees your camera rotates per mouse count.

3. True Sensitivity

Effective DPI (eDPI)

eDPI is the product of hardware DPI and in-game sensitivity. It is the only metric that allows true 1:1 sensitivity comparison between different hardware configurations.

Equivalence Example:A player running 400 DPI × 0.6 Sens has an eDPI of 240. Another player using 1600 DPI × 0.15 Sens also has an eDPI of 240. Both players move their crosshair the exact same physical distance across their mousepad!

Recommended eDPI Ranges: Low eDPI vs High eDPI

Your choice of eDPI influences whether you rely on arm aiming or wrist aiming. Different FPS game genres favor different eDPI spectrums:

Low eDPIArm Aiming

Tactical Precision

Valorant: < 200 eDPI | CS2: < 600 eDPI
Low eDPI relies on large arm swipes across a wide desk pad. It offers superior crosshair placement stability, minimal shaking during high-stress clutches, and high headshot precision.

Medium eDPIHybrid Standard

Pro Player Sweet Spot

Valorant: 200 – 320 eDPI | CS2: 600 – 1000 eDPI
Used by over 70% of professional FPS players. It provides an optimal balance between fast 180-degree turns and steady micro-adjustments.

High eDPIWrist Aiming

Fast Tracking & Building

Valorant: > 320 eDPI | CS2: > 1000 eDPI | Fortnite: > 72 eDPI
High eDPI suits fast-paced battle royale games requiring rapid 360-degree turns, vertical movement, and swift building mechanics.

Game-Specific eDPI Standards & Pro Player Settings

Valorant eDPI Calculator Standards

In Riot Games' Valorant, headshot accuracy and crosshair placement are paramount. The average professional Valorant eDPI is approximately 250 eDPI.

TenZ: 800 DPI × 0.3 = 240 eDPI
Chronicle: 800 DPI × 0.22 = 176 eDPI
Aspas: 800 DPI × 0.4 = 320 eDPI
Demon1: 1600 DPI × 0.1 = 160 eDPI

CS2 (Counter-Strike 2) eDPI Calculator Standards

In CS2, the average professional eDPI is around 800 eDPI. Tactical rifle play rewards lower sensitivity for controlling recoil spray patterns.

s1mple: 400 DPI × 3.09 = 1236 eDPI
ZywOo: 400 DPI × 2.0 = 800 eDPI
NiKo: 400 DPI × 1.42 = 568 eDPI
m0NESY: 400 DPI × 2.0 = 800 eDPI

Apex Legends & Fortnite eDPI Benchmarks

Fast tracking titles like Apex Legends favor higher eDPI averages (~1000–1800 eDPI). For example, ImperialHal plays at 800 DPI × 1.6 = 1280 eDPI. In Fortnite, players like Bugha use 800 DPI × 6.0% = 48 eDPI for building precision.

5 Pro Tips for Optimizing Your Aim Using eDPI

1. Match eDPI to Mousepad Space

If your desk has limited space, a slightly higher eDPI ensures you can turn 180° without running off your mousepad edge.

2. Switch to 800 or 1600 Hardware DPI

Modern sensors operate with lower sensor latency at 1600 DPI. Halve your in-game sens to keep the same eDPI while reducing input delay.

3. Avoid Changing eDPI Constantly

Stick to your calculated eDPI for at least 14 days. Muscle memory requires consistent physical distance repetition.

4. Lower eDPI if Overshooting Targets

If your crosshair constantly flicks past enemies during micro-adjustments, decrease your in-game sens by 10-15% to lower your eDPI.
